Er4CdPt is a quaternary intermetallic compound combining erbium, cadmium, and platinum—a rare-earth metal system primarily investigated in materials research rather than established in production engineering. This compound belongs to the family of rare-earth intermetallics, which are explored for specialized applications requiring unique electromagnetic, thermal, or structural properties at elevated temperatures. Er4CdPt remains largely experimental; its development is driven by fundamental studies of rare-earth phase diagrams and potential niche applications in high-performance alloy systems where the combination of erbium's magnetic properties and platinum's stability could offer advantages in specialized functional materials.
